@copilot can we use generic typing to keep the function signature?
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Yes! Updated to use ParamSpec and TypeVar to preserve function signatures. Now when you pass a typed callable, the asyncified version maintains the exact parameter specification and return type: Callable[P, T] → Callable[P, Awaitable[T]]. For DSPy Modules, it falls back to Callable[..., Awaitable[T]].

@copilot how can we know T in this case?
There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Good catch! T was unbound in the Module overload. Since Module doesn't have a generic return type, we can't statically determine T. Fixed to use Any instead: Callable[..., Awaitable[Any]].
For typed callables, the signature is preserved: Callable[P, T] → Callable[P, Awaitable[T]].
For Modules, we use Any since the return type varies by implementation.
